The Milwaukee Pierhead Lighthouse stands as a historic beacon on the shores of Lake Michigan, welcoming visitors with its stunning views and rich maritime history. This iconic landmark offers a glimpse into the past while providing breathtaking scenery for tourists. Whether you’re an avid photographer or simply looking for a peaceful spot to reflect, this lighthouse is a must-visit during your stay in Milwaukee.

Public Transit - Bus
From Bay View, walk to the nearest bus stop on Kinnickinnic Avenue. Take the Milwaukee County Transit System (MCTS) bus route 15 heading north. Stay on the bus for approximately 30 minutes, and get off at the 'Water and Michigan' stop. From there, walk east on Michigan Street towards the lake until you reach the Lakefront. The Milwaukee Pierhead Lighthouse is located at the end of the breakwater, where you can enjoy beautiful views of Lake Michigan.
Walking
If you prefer to walk, head north on Kinnickinnic Avenue until you reach the intersection with Lincoln Avenue. Turn left onto Lincoln Avenue and continue walking until you reach the lakefront. Follow the shoreline path, which will lead you directly to the Milwaukee Pierhead Lighthouse. The walk is approximately 2.5 miles and will take about 50 minutes, offering scenic views along the way.
Biking
For those who enjoy cycling, rent a bike from one of the local bike-sharing services available in Bay View. Head north on Kinnickinnic Avenue, then turn left onto Lincoln Avenue and follow the same route towards the lakefront. Once you reach the lake, continue biking along the paved paths that lead to the Milwaukee Pierhead Lighthouse. The bike ride is around 2.5 miles and should take about 15-20 minutes, depending on your speed. Note that bike rental prices vary, so check the service for details.
